The cafe has been recently taken over refurbished. New owner Sharon takes pride in offering beautiful freshly made food daily. Tried the Fried Radish Cake Chicken Rice it took me back to Singapore. The home made chili was so spicy legit it made my nose water. Banana cake Long Mac was very nice too! Service was very friendly swift and pricing is on par in Como. Quite a spacious venue so it is good if you want to come in for a group catch up. Will be back soon to try the rest of the menu. Hopefully, they’ll be able to offer Asian style coffee tea soon
